Dealing with the practical after-effects of a death is seldom something anybody feels prepared for, and one of the most daunting jobs families deal with is clearing out the home of somebody who has passed. Deceased Estate Clearance refers to this precise process, the cautious removal and disposal of furnishings, personal possessions, and built up rubbish from a property once its owner has passed away. For families throughout Sydney, this responsibility typically falls to a single executor or a small group of siblings who must in some way find the time, strength, and psychological strength to empty a home that might hold a life time of memories. Rather than attempting this alone, more individuals are turning to professional rubbish removal teams who specialise in Deceased Estate Clearance, acknowledging that outside aid permits the process to move on without including unneeded stress to an already heavy emotional load.
What differentiates Deceased Estate Clearance from normal junk removal is the sheer amount and variety of possessions generally experienced, as well as the special required to handle them appropriately. A home occupied for 3 or 4 years can be loaded with layers upon layers of products-- daily kitchenware, well‑worn furniture, old photos, letters, and treasured mementos hidden in drawers and cabinets. In Sydney, particularly in long‑standing suburbs like Penrith, Sutherland, or the Inner West, homes typically consist of garages, sunrooms, and storage areas that have become informal archives over the years. An expert clearance team doesn't merely bulldoze through a home; they methodically move from room to space, checking for anything that may have worth or sentimental significance before it is bagged and gotten rid of. This precise, thoughtful technique is what sets a real Deceased Estate Clearance specialist apart from a generic rubbish collection Deceased Estate Clearance service, and it describes why households pick to spend for competence instead of deal with the job themselves.
Time constraints are typically an aspect whenever a probate estate must be cleared. Executors often have other celebrations depending upon them-- whether it's a real‑estate agent prepared to put the house on the market, a landlord waiting for rental earnings from an uninhabited property, or heirs who want the estate settled so they can carry on with their own lives. A trustworthy deceased‑estate clearance service in Sydney should offer versatile scheduling, including same‑day or short‑notice visits, while still putting in the time to finish the work correctly rather than hurrying it. Professional firms likewise keep clients notified throughout, detailing how each type of product will be managed-- whether it's donated to charity, recycled (electronic devices, metals), or just discarded if it's broken or unusable. This openness provides families self-confidence that their loved one's ownerships are being treated respectfully, even as they leave the family home for the last time.
Expense stays a genuine issue for lots of households, particularly when an estate is still overcoming the probate procedure and liquid funds are not yet offered. Trustworthy Deceased Estate Clearance services comprehend this truth and normally supply clear, upfront quotes based upon a physical evaluation or comprehensive description of the residential or commercial property, rather than unclear quotes that can swell once work starts. Some business provide tiered pricing depending on whether the task involves a single space, a full house, or a whole property consisting of outdoor locations like sheds and gardens. It is constantly worth asking about what happens to products that still hold resale or donation value, as ethical operators will divert as much as possible far from landfill, supporting local charities and reducing environmental impact at the same time. Looking for proper insurance coverage and a strong track record, possibly through evaluations or word of mouth recommendations, gives households even more self-confidence that they are selecting a trustworthy team to handle such a personal job.
